Borscht

A ruby beetroot soup with cabbage and root vegetables, deep and lightly sour, finished with a dollop of sour cream.

Modo de preparo

  1. Simmer the potato and any meat in the stock until nearly tender.

  2. Sauté the onion, carrot and grated beetroot with tomato paste and a splash of vinegar to keep the color bright.

  3. Add the cabbage to the pot and cook until it softens.

  4. Stir the beetroot sauté into the soup and simmer 15 minutes so the flavors meld.

  5. Season with salt, sugar and more vinegar until it tastes balanced sweet-sour.

  6. Serve topped with a spoon of sour cream and plenty of fresh dill.

💡 Dicas

  • A splash of acid keeps the beets a vivid red instead of dull brown.
  • Borscht deepens overnight — it's a great make-ahead soup.
  • Balance sweet and sour to taste at the very end.
